Output f62309c648643c629995e3396236e466a2be9cfa3905b98b7e671a73b4e4d529:0

value
457475321
script pubkey
OP_0 OP_PUSHBYTES_20 d8f50fc5c8b704f0bcbc8fd2ab2a26d6c76724db
address
bc1qmr6sl3wgkuz0p09u3lf2k23x6mrkwfxmw0kxhx
transaction
f62309c648643c629995e3396236e466a2be9cfa3905b98b7e671a73b4e4d529
confirmations
374704
spent
true